There are reports suggesting that Arsenal is interested in signing Douglas Luiz from Aston Villa during the upcoming January transfer window. The Gunners seem to have made him their top priority for the midfield position. Luiz, 25, joined Aston Villa in 2019 from Manchester City with the goal of securing regular playing time in the Premier League.

During his four-year tenure at Aston Villa, Luiz has played 170 games, scoring 18 goals across various competitions. His contributions have helped the team reach the Europa Conference League this season. Additionally, Luiz has occasionally represented the Brazil national team since his debut in October 2019, earning nine caps.

According to reports from Italian journalist Fabrizio Romano, Luiz might be considering a move away from Aston Villa in the upcoming transfer window, and Arsenal is keen on securing his services. The Gunners, led by manager Mikel Arteta, are looking to strengthen their midfield, especially with uncertainties surrounding the future of Jorginho and Thomas Partey currently sidelined due to injury.

Although Luiz is believed to be Arsenal's preferred choice, Aston Villa is hopeful of keeping the midfielder. His current contract with Villa Park extends until the end of the 2025/26 season, ensuring that there's no immediate risk of losing him on a free transfer. Luiz has been a crucial part of Villa's performance this season, starting in 11 Premier League matches and scoring five goals.

Despite being rested in a recent Conference League match against AZ Alkmaar, Luiz made a significant impact coming off the bench, providing the match-winning assist for Ollie Watkins. Villa's victory in that game secured their place in the knockout stages of the competition. With upcoming group-stage matches against Legia Warsaw and Zrinjski Mostar, Luiz is likely to be spared, given the team's qualification status.
